Hello and welcome to my top 10 favorite battle mini game maps that are currently playable on the console versions of minecraft i will be judging them on how good they look but mainly on how fun they are to play that means that some of the maps that look great but i don’t Enjoy the gameplay on will not be on this list my 10th favorite map is halloween the maps that feature texture packs always stand out and the halloween texture pack really helps to set the tone for the level the center of the spawn is covered in soul sand and surrounded by glowing Green lava which can really make battles in this area feel very dangerous and exciting it would have made it higher on the list if a few of the areas were a little less awkward to navigate and the matches were a little bit more varied my no favorite map is castle i have Always been a fan of simple designs and castle is very easy to navigate and clear to understand despite this there are a lot of secret areas and chess to discover i love just how often you end up battling people on multiple different levels you almost always see your opponent approaching meaning that this Map is perfect for longer skill based fights My 8 favorite map is frontier the western style works really well in minecraft and it’s amazing just how good this map looks without any texture packs it also has some of the most unique combat situations with lots of building to building battles the train also really stands out as both a visual Landmark for the map and a hot spot for crazy conflicts my seventh favorite map is lair i love playing on this map because of how fast-paced it is the map is incredibly open meaning you can usually see the locations of most of the other players at all times this results in games Regularly ending with either a high speed chase around the edge of the map or big brawls in the lava surrounded mound in the middle My sixth favorite map is siege this map’s really interesting because it’s essentially split in half by the giant castle wall that goes straight through the middle this means that you often have two separate battles happening on each half of the map until everyone’s drawn to the center during the showdown The castle also looks incredible and the setting helps to enhance the atmosphere of an epic battle my fifth favorite map is festive this really is a map that seems to have it all it has a large open space for big battles in the middle plenty of medium-sized interiors for battles Across multiple floors a challenging parkour section and winding underground caves i love the icy center and the tactical options that the slippery floor gives you it might be a seasonal map but i know it’s going to be fun to play all year round my four favorite map is dally this is Another very visually distinctive looking map the two giant dragons look fantastic and always hold some of the best items in the game the layout gives you the choice of either finding lots of chess very quickly or taking the time to climb to the top of the dragons for the More powerful gear the water and slime blocks mean that you can usually return to the center of the map very quickly no matter where you are this means that you can get the loot easily but also means that you’re very vulnerable while you’re there because of this battles often take Place all around the map so every game you play is different to the last my third favorite map is cove this map became an instant favorite in the pre-round voting when the battle minigame was first released the pirate theme helped its popularity but the reason people wanted to play it again And again was for the gameplay it’s open enough to create a fast-paced game that rarely gets repetitive rounds usually end with either a battle across one of the many high walkways or a showdown in the sea soap center i love the mix of the large mainly flat ground level and Then all of the thin higher sections above my second favorite map is cabin another classic map from when the mini game was first released unlike cove’s instant popularity people’s love for caverns slowly grew the more they played it the dirt and stone walls might make it one of the least attractive maps but The gameplay more than makes up for it the star of the show here is the center of the map that is so often the focus for all of the players throughout the game the flooded floor and stepping stones are perfect for parkour engagements and the way that water slows Down player movements adds so many tactical options for battles a skilled player will regularly win against a better equipped foe by out thinking and maneuvering them in the center section the large ring at the top of the map also gives plenty of opportunities for ambushes from above cabin to me feels Like the blueprint that all other maps should be based on my number one favorite map is shipyard i believe that this is the closest 4g studios has come to building the perfect battle minigame map for is it looks absolutely beautiful especially in the steampunk texture pack once again though It’s the gameplay that becomes the most impressive part of the experience using a docked airship as the spawn area was a genius idea so much of the action in every map is around the center and the airship gives you so many options for unique encounters there are numerous Ways to enter and exit the ship and the multiple levels means that battles very rarely end with two players simply blindly charging each other down the rest of the map is filled with fast routes between chests meaning that new players shouldn’t struggle finding items but skilled players can make the most of The more challenging higher walkways i believe that it has the best mix of style and substance out of any of the battle minigame maps released so far those were my personal top 10 favorite battle mini game maps remember though that this is just my personal preference feel free to share your favorite battle Minigame
